Day Trip to Bavaria Town, aka Leavenworth, WA

A sunday well spent with family in Leavenworth, WA.  Even though I live in eastern Washington, it is always fun to play tourist and meander around downtown Leavenworth.  Some of the shops we visited included: The Sophisticated Hippie, The Bag Shop, The Hat Shop, The Purple Door, Simply Found, The Cheesemonger, Kris Kringle, Jubilee Global Gifts (non profit & fair trade) and of course SOUTH for some yummy latin food!
